Positions over people : an investigation into delays in the administration of civilian classification at the Department of National Defence.: D74-35/2018E-PDF

"Civilian employees of the Department of National Defence are an integral part of the Defence Team and perform functions essential to the effective execution of military operations across Canada and abroad. To quote Strong, Secure, Engaged – Canada’s Defence Policy: “Defence civilians face different demands than many of their public service counterparts […] Increasingly, defence civilians also have a role in supporting operations.” As such, the Department of National Defence has committed, through the new defence policy and other initiatives, to improving the well-being of their civilian workforce"--Executive summary, page 5.
